Understanding Broken Links
Understanding broken links is crucial for maintaining the integrity of a website's navigation and its overall user experience. Broken links occur when a webpage is moved or deleted, leaving a hyperlink that points to a non-existent page. This can happen due to several reasons, including domain changes, restructuring of website architecture, or expired content.
Broken links not only frustrate users but also greatly impact a website's Search Engine Optimization (SEO) performance.
Search engines, like Google, value the quality and relevance of links on a website as a major factor in their ranking algorithms. When a site has multiple broken links, it signals to these search engines that the site may be neglected or outdated, potentially reducing its rank in search results. This diminishes the website's visibility, leading to fewer visits and reduced user engagement.
Additionally, broken links disrupt the flow of link equity across your site, which is crucial for SEO. Link equity is a search engine ranking factor based on the idea that certain links pass value and authority from one page to another. This valuable aspect of SEO is lost when links lead nowhere, underscoring the importance of regular link audits and prompt correction of broken links.
Tools for Detecting Broken Links
Identifying broken links efficiently requires specialized tools that can systematically scan a website's pages and detect any dead or malfunctioning hyperlinks.
Two primary categories of these tools are link checker tools and browser extensions, each offering unique advantages for webmasters and SEO professionals.
Link checker tools are extensive software applications designed to crawl websites and identify broken links. These tools can be web-based or downloadable applications.
Web-based link checkers are convenient as they do not require installation and can be accessed from any device. They typically provide detailed reports that list out broken links, allowing users to pinpoint and address issues quickly.
Downloadable link checker applications, on the other hand, might offer more robust features, such as the ability to scan password-protected areas of a site or integrate with other SEO tools.
Browser extensions for detecting broken links offer the convenience of checking pages as you browse the internet.
These extensions can be added to most modern web browsers and are ideal for on-the-fly checking of pages. This allows developers and content managers to immediately identify and rectify broken links, enhancing the user experience and SEO performance without the need for full-site scans.
Analyzing Broken Link Reports
After employing the tools necessary for detecting broken links, the subsequent step involves meticulously analyzing the reports these tools generate. This phase is vital as it lays the groundwork for effective remediation. The analysis should start with identifying sources of broken links. These sources could range from internal pages that have been moved or deleted to external websites that are no longer active. Each link's origin provides insights into the nature of the problem and potential solutions.
The next significant step is prioritizing fixes. Not all broken links carry the same weight; accordingly, prioritization based on the impact is essential. Links on high-traffic pages or those important for user navigation should be addressed first. This prioritization guarantees the best use of resources and minimizes the negative impact on user experience and SEO.
Additionally, the analysis should categorize links into types, such as images, redirects, or content links, as each may require a different approach to resolution. This categorization aids in streamlining the process, making it more efficient and manageable.

Testing and Monitoring Links
Once the process of replacing outdated or broken links is completed, the essential phase of testing and monitoring these new connections begins. This step guarantees that the updated links function as intended and contribute positively to the user experience and SEO performance.
The testing phase should involve manually clicking each replaced link to confirm it leads to the correct webpage. Furthermore, using automated tools can help scan for errors more efficiently, identifying any links that fail to resolve or lead to irrelevant pages.
Proactive monitoring is important in link maintenance to catch any newly broken links before they impact site performance. Setting up regular automated scans of your website can alert you to issues as they arise.
Tools like Google Analytics can also track the traffic sources to your links, helping you understand which links perform well and which might need further review or replacement.
Incorporating these practices into your regular website maintenance routine will minimize the chances of link-related issues, maintaining the integrity and reliability of your site.
